What is an Invoice Order Template?
An Invoice Order Template is a structured document used by businesses to itemize and record the sale of goods or services. This template typically includes fields such as the seller's information, buyer's details, invoice number, date of issue, payment terms, and a breakdown of charges. An effective invoice not only documents a transaction but also serves as a key tool in financial management and bookkeeping.

Organizing content and formatting text as you invoice order template
Proper organization is critical for an effective Invoice Order Template. Here’s how to structure your content:
-
1.Use clear headings for different sections (e.g., Billing Information, Itemized Charges).
-
2.Ensure consistent font styles and sizes for clarity.
-
3.Incorporate tables for itemized lists, making it easy for clients to read.
-
4.Be mindful of spacing to avoid overcrowding the document.
